Fresh off his mid-season meetings with NFL owners and players in New York, Roger Goodell told the assembled press that they had talked and talked and talked about social justice stuff and the national anthem and decided that .wait for it .NOTHING WILL CHANGE.
Goodell said that while he and the owners would prefer all players to stand for the national anthem and honor the country that has made them all so fabulously wealthy, he and his feckless group of owners will make no rules changes to require them to do so. Thus, the NFL will continue to fine players who dont tuck their shirt in, who dont wear their socks the correct height, who use towels that dont meet league regulations, who use too much stick-em on their fingers, who are late to team meetings, and for hundreds of other picky rules violations, but they just arent able to bring themselves to enforce a little decorum on the sidelines.
Goodell obviously doesnt understand it, but he is the captain of the Titanic at this point. (Come to think of it, the Captain of the Titanic didnt understand his problem, either, until he ran into that iceberg.) His leagues audience is dropping like a rock, his stewardship of the league is an abject disaster, and he has completely lost favor with the support base for the political party that is, by the way, the vast majority political party across the nation at this point.
His business depends heavily on its anti-trust exemption, for which there is literally no good justification at all at this time, and on the very favorable tax treatments it receives at all government levels. Mr. Goodell appears to have no understanding at all of the political peril his league faces if these protests against our country continue.
